Is it healthy to play VR all day?

But there's growing concern about more subtle health effects. Many people report headaches, eye strain, dizziness and nausea after using the headsets. Such symptoms are triggered by the VR illusion, which makes the eyes focus on objects apparently in the distance that are actually on a screen just centimetres away.

How long should you play VR everyday?

You should use a VR headset for not very long, not more than 30 minutes, with a 15 minutes break afterward, according to a literature review from the Department of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y in 2020.

How often should you play VR?

The makers of the most popular VR headsets, the Oculus Rift and HTC Vive, recommend taking "at least a 10 to 15 minute break every 30 minutes, even if you don't think you need it."

Can VR damage your eyes?

Although the American Academy of Ophthalmology notes that there is no threat of permanent vision damage as the result of using VR headsets, Scientific American writes that the “vergence-accommodation conflict” poses a risk in child use of VR.

Can VR mess you up?

Virtual-reality sickness, also known as cybersickness, is a well-documented type of motion sickness that some people feel during or after VR play, with symptoms that include dizziness, nausea, and imbalance.

Why do I feel weird after playing VR?

But despite what's being generated in your VR headset, the muscles and joints of your body sense that you're sitting still, and not in motion. Your eyes, inner ears, and body send these mixed messages to your brain simultaneously. Your brain becomes confused and disoriented, causing motion sickness to occur.

Why does VR hurt my head?

In real life, once our eyes focus on a point everything else blurs into the background. VR makes focusing more difficult because the display is fixed at a certain point relative to our eyes. This eyestrain can cause discomfort or headaches.

Why can't kids do VR?

She explains that the brain is very plastic at young ages, and exposure with improperly fitting devices can affect its functioning. Children may not be able to understand how to communicate eyestrain and may even lack the reflexes to remove the devices if they feel cramped wearing them.

Can a 7 year old play VR?

The minimum age limitation for VR gaming is 7+ but most of the headset manufacturers' set the age limit according to their hardware. SONY's play station VR has restricted the age limit 12. Oculus Rift and Samsung's Gear VR rate it of 13+. Only HTC has no specific age restrictions but it also warns its use for children.
